Picasa Note that the Two way audio transfer function is available only with the smart phone application Network Speed Profile Name Resolution Frame rate Recommender bandwidth Low Speed Network VGA 5 fps 768Kbps Mid Speed Network VGA 10 fps 1Mbps High Speed Network VGA 30 fps 2Mbps Setup What is relay mode If the network condition is unstable the camera cannot make a normal connection P2P so it will set up a connection in relay mode In this case you will see the video for the first seven minutes only Relay mode is added feature where the video from the camera is transmitted to Samsung server then retransmitted to the user s computer If you have trouble connection to the camera visit http www samsungsmartcam com go to support page and refer to Troubleshooting on it If you display more than one live video with the Web browser they can be overlapped in some portion It is recommended to use one browser at one time The Night Vision video produces a different visibility according to the distance between camera and subject O room Basic Info Basic Info 1 00_130402 gt WN 01_130402 HUON Item Description O nn 1 Serial number You can confirm the serial number gt 2 Camera password Click the lt Modify gt you can change the Camera password O p Enter the current private Key and type a new Camera password 3 Camera Name Click

21. is capability may degrade In the following cases the video analysis function may not produce a proper result on the default event and motion detections The object color or brightness is similar to the background Multiple movements continue occurring at random due to a scene change or other reasons A fixed object continues moving in the same position An object hides other objects behind Two or more objects overlap or one object divides in multiple portions Too fast object for a proper detection one object should be found overlapping between contiguous frames Reflection blur shadow due to a strong light such as direct sunlight illumination or headlamp In severe snow rain wind or in dawn dusk A moving object comes close to the camera lt YouTube gt Notification lt Picasa gt Notification Automatically uploads 30 second clip to your private YouTube account Automatically uploads a image to your private Picasa account 1 Select the Google 1 Select the Google 2 Check lt Use gt of YouTube 2 Check lt Use gt of Picasa 3 Enter your Gmail address and password 3 Enter your Gmail address and password 4 Click lt Save gt 4 Click lt Save gt Alarm amp Notification Alarm amp Notification BZ Motion Sensitivity oO 0 HUON EZ m f your Google email ID and password are saved check the use of Picasa only m f you have set the private setting of the video image n
